🧠Apprehensible

adjective
/ˌæp.rɪˈhen.sə.bəl/

Meaning

able to be understood or grasped; comprehensible
capable of being understood or grasped

Example Sentences

The complex theory became apprehensible after the professor's explanation.

The concept was not easily apprehensible to the new students.
